SDL-120-T-12 SAMTEC Connector (Other) In Stock
The SDL-120-T-12 is a 40-position, 0.100 inch low-profile dual-row screw machine socket strip connector from SAMTEC, featuring beryllium copper contacts with gold plating over nickel for superior signal integrity. This robust board-mount connector combines tinned nickel-barrier terminations with gold-plated mating surfaces to ensure reliable connections across industrial, test, and prototyping applications. Lead-free and RoHS-compliant, the SDL-120-T-12 delivers consistent electrical performance and cost-effectiveness for high-density interconnect systems requiring frequent mating cycles.

What are the key features of SDL-120-T-12?
- 40 positions in low-profile 0.100-inch dual-row format for compact board-to-board connections
- Beryllium copper contacts with gold-over-nickel mating finish and tin-nickel terminations
- Screw-machine contacts rated for 500+ mating cycles ensuring reliable field-replaceable module connections
What is SDL-120-T-12 used for?
The SDL-120-T-12 excels in test fixture interfaces, modular electronic systems, and development boards where frequent connector mate/unmate cycles are expected. Its 40-pin dual-row configuration provides high-density signal and ground connections for multi-channel data acquisition systems, instrument backplanes, and prototype validation platforms. The low-profile design enables compact assembly of stackable modules in laboratory and production test environments.

Frequently Asked Questions
What is the contact rating and current capacity per pin on the SDL-120-T-12 connector?
The SDL-120-T-12 features screw-machine beryllium copper contacts rated for approximately 3 amperes per pin continuous current rating, with peak transient capability to 5 amperes. The 40 individual contacts enable applications requiring 3-10 ampere total connector current across signal, power, and ground connections. The gold-over-nickel mating surface (30 microinches gold over 50 microinches nickel) ensures reliable low-resistance contact resistance below 50 milliohms per contact pair.
How does the 0.100-inch pitch SDL-120-T-12 compare to alternative connector pitches like 0.050-inch or 0.127-inch options?
The SDL-120-T-12 uses 0.100-inch (2.54 mm) pitch standard header spacing, the most prevalent industrial connector standard. This pitch accommodates 40 positions in dual-row configuration occupying approximately 2.0 x 0.5 inch footprint. Compared to 0.050-inch (1.27 mm) alternatives with higher density at similar overall size, the 0.100-inch pitch is easier to hand-assemble and troubleshoot during prototyping. The 0.127-inch (3.2 mm) metric pitch is less common and occupies more board space for equivalent pin counts.
Is the SDL-120-T-12 suitable for aerospace or automotive test environments requiring extended mating cycle life?
Yes, the SDL-120-T-12 screw-machine contact design is rated for 500+ mating cycles, meeting durability requirements for field-replaceable modules and test fixture applications in aerospace and automotive environments. The beryllium copper contact material combined with gold-over-nickel plating (30 microinches) ensures contact resistance stability across extended cycling. RoHS-compliant lead-free construction and tin-nickel termination base enable use in stringent industrial and military specification test platforms.
